Duties & responsibilities include:

  • Report and act upon any issues relating to food safety, quality and legality to the management tea
  • Ensure that the standards of Good manufacturing Practice (GMP) expected by our customers are up held through auditing of the manufactures areas.
  • Monitor environmental and product temperatures within the factory
  • Carry out routine calibration of measuring equipment within the factory
  • Collate, record and facilitate transfer of microbiological and analytical sample to external laboratories.
  • Ensure that any non-conformances to the company’s food safety and quality policies are raised and carry out auditing of corrective actions
  • Ensure that any nonconforming products (raw materials, work in progress and finished goods) are effectively quarantined and facilitate the reporting of quarantined products to the QA Manager and other key personnel
  • Work in a safe & responsible manner observing all aspects of health & safety
